Visual studio 2008 Visual Studio调试器被神秘禁用?我怎么把它拿回来?

Visual studio 2008 Visual Studio调试器被神秘禁用?我怎么把它拿回来?,visual-studio-2008,Visual Studio 2008,今天早上,我的Visual Studio调试器似乎已禁用。当我按F5键或手动单击“调试>开始调试”菜单项时,项目将生成,浏览器将按预期打开(asp.net mvc),但调试器不会启动。我的IDE设置怎么了?只是一种预感。web.config中的debug是否设置为true?这通常是由于ASPNET预编译器没有意识到新的二进制文件是新的(并且其中有断点),因此浏览器中实际加载的是设置断点之前的旧代码(所以当然不会点击它们) 如果使用IIS,请回收应用程序池,清理解决方案,然后重新构建整个应用程序池

今天早上,我的Visual Studio调试器似乎已禁用。当我按F5键或手动单击“调试>开始调试”菜单项时,项目将生成,浏览器将按预期打开(asp.net mvc),但调试器不会启动。我的IDE设置怎么了?

只是一种预感。web.config中的debug是否设置为true?

这通常是由于ASPNET预编译器没有意识到新的二进制文件是新的(并且其中有断点),因此浏览器中实际加载的是设置断点之前的旧代码(所以当然不会点击它们)


如果使用IIS,请回收应用程序池,清理解决方案,然后重新构建整个应用程序池。另外,手动清除%systemroot%\Microsoft.net\framework\blah\blah下的“临时aspnet编译文件”

是否尝试完全重新启动环境?是的。我认为自上次工作以来没有任何变化。我可能会尝试使用devenv.exe/setup还原设置。